Hello,

I want my registered users to be able to add & edit K2 items in the frontend. So I add a K2 menu item "item edit form". However, I get a 403 error ("not authorized") when clicking the menu item in the Frontend (after registering).

Background info:
- I use the latest version of Joomla & K2 ;
- In the K2 configuration Frontend Editing is activated ;
- My Joomla user is assigned to K2 user groups with all K2 rights ;
- No K2-plugins installed ;
- Joomla plugins installed: Kunena ;
- Multilanguage website (French & UK English) ;
- Adding items from backend works fine.

Any ideas how to solve this issue?
